How they compare

Argentina currently reports 367,502 number against 340,035 number in Morocco, a difference of 27,467 number.

That makes Argentina's figure about 1.1 times Morocco's.

The two have swapped places 3 times across 51 shared years of data; in 1970 it was Morocco ahead.

Argentina ranks 39th and Morocco ranks 41st of 202 countries.

Across the 6 decades both report, Argentina averaged higher in 5 and Morocco in 1.

Head to head by decade

Decade Argentina Morocco Difference Ahead
1970s 253,093 number 265,015 number 11,922 number Morocco
1980s 321,269 number 300,668 number 20,602 number Argentina
1990s 341,736 number 329,582 number 12,154 number Argentina
2000s 346,476 number 300,748 number 45,729 number Argentina
2010s 357,377 number 311,878 number 45,498 number Argentina
2020s 367,502 number 340,035 number 27,467 number Argentina

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
